Design, specify, and review instrumentation and control systems for energy and industrial facilities. Support engineering and configuration of PLC, DCS, and SCADA systems. Support FAT, SAT, commissioning, and start - up activities. Coordinate with process, electrical, mechanical, and civil engineering teams. Ensure compliance with industry standards (IEC, ISA, API, ISO). Prepare technical documentation and engineering reports. Support the implementation of industrial IoT (IIoT) solutions for data acquisition, monitoring, and diagnostics. Assist in connecting field devices, sensors, or PLCs to IoT gateways or edge devices. Support integration of plant data to cloud or on - premise platforms for visualization and analytics. Participate in basic dashboarding, data trending, or condition monitoring use cases. Collaborate with IT, OT, and digital teams on secure data connectivity and system integration. Support troubleshooting of IoT - enabled monitoring systems during operation. Bachelor's degree in Instrumentation, Control, Electrical, Electronics, Mechatronics, or Automation Engineering. Typically 3 - 5 years of experience in instrumentation, control, or industrial automation. Solid understanding of instrumentation and control engineering fundamentals , experience with PLC, DCS, and/or SCADA systems (any major vendor) , and have the competency to read and develop P&IDs and I&C engineering documentation. Had exposure to IoT, digitalization, or smart monitoring projects in industrial or energy environments , familiar with IoT communication protocol (e.g. MQTT, OPC UA) . Had experience with Edge devices or industrial gateways , and Cloud or on - premise monitoring platforms (e.g.,Azure IoT, AWS IoT, or similar) . Programming and Software : Proficiency in programming languages, such as Python, C/C++, and knowledge of IIoT platforms (e.g. Azure, AWS, Google Cloud). Data Analytics : Skills in data analysis, machine learning, and statistical modeling to extract meaningful insights from sensor data, including creating the use cases simulator. Strong engineering mindset with curiosity for digital technologies. Willingness to learn and adapt to IoT and digital transformation initiatives. Structured problem - solving and attention to detail. Good communication skills with both technical and non - technical stakeholders. Ability to work effectively in multidisciplinary teams (I&C, IT, OT, digital). Self - motivated, reliable, and quality - focused.
